Ajax POST请求 Ajax LOAD请求 $.ajax ...
. 背景 在一些项目中,有时候会出现不同模块重复请求大量相同api接口的情况,特别是在一些功能相似的后台管理页面中。以下面这几个页面为例,每次进入页面都需要请求等大量重复的下拉框数据,下拉框数据短时间内改动不大,但也不能在前端使用静态数据,所以可以考虑在前端进行数据缓存,避免重复请求api。 . 实现思路 主要有以下 个步骤: 初次获取数据,从服务器中请求数据 建立一个映射表,将下拉框数据保存起 ...
2021-04-26 19:54 0 906 推荐指数:
Ajax POST请求 Ajax LOAD请求 $.ajax ...
开发wifi模块配置时,遇到post数据在后端无论用req.body还是用req.params都无法获得前端post过来的数据,经过baidu、google得到解决办法 前端post过来的数据是以 Request Payload 格式传给服务器, 这种格式数据是以流的形式传递给后端 ...
axios简要说明及使用原因 axios 是一个基于Promise 用于浏览器和 nodejs 的 HTTP 客户端,它本身具有以下特征: 从浏览器中创建 XMLHttpRequest 从 node.js 发出 http 请求 支持 Promise API 拦截请求和响应 ...
使用背景:要实现每次鼠标hover“能力雷达”,则显示能力雷达图(通过ajax请求数据实现雷达图数据显示),所以每次hover都去请求ajax会影响性能,因此这里要用到本地缓存。 实现: 此处是通过传id去请求能力雷达图数据,因此要setItem()的不止1个,所以当ajax返回 ...
前端在请求接口的时候要和后端人员配合好,根据后端提供的接口文档来进行开发,一般请求类型有这几种 1.GET请求 GET请求一般会将数据放到URL后 GET请求对所发信息量的限制是2000个字符 GET请求的参数只能是ASCII码,所以中文需要URL编码 GET请求 ...
tools-httpClient-Test restful web service 通过上述步骤之后出现如下图 1 表示通过哪种方式请求;2 请求数据的地址头部;3 请求数据的除了头部之后的地址;4,5 填写请求带来的数据; 运行方式一 填写之后点击左上角的绿色运行按钮 运行方式 ...
1.ajax发送请求必须遵循同源策略,即请求方和相应方的协议头、域名、端口全部一样。只要三者有一个不一样都视为跨域,浏览器出于安全考虑不允许跨域访问。 Spring MVC 实现 CORS 跨域 跨域踩坑经验总结(内涵:跨域知识科普) ...
fetch 如何请求数据 在 传统Ajax 时代,进行 API 等网络请求都是通过XMLHttpRequest或者封装后的框架进行网络请求,然而配置和调用方式非常混乱,对于刚入门的新手并不友好 二 与Ajax对比 使用Ajax请求一个 JSON 数据一般 ...